How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Our client, a long-established family firm with a network of branches in the South and East of England, that supply machinery and services to the agricultural, construction and professional ground care machinery markets, are looking for a Parts Supervisor be based at their branch in Wymondham, Norfolk.
    On Offer:
    * Full-time permanent role
    * Working Hours: 39 hours per week – 8am to 5pm Monday to Thursday, 8am to 4pm Friday (1-hr unpaid lunch) Overtime as required, including Saturdays when needed (Overtime paid at time and a half on completion of 39 hours Monday to Friday, double time on Sundays or Bank Holidays)
    * Immediate starts available
    * Competitive salary – dependent on skills and experience.
    * 32 days holiday (inc bank holidays)
    * Workplace pension
    * Life assurance (2 x salary, Country store staff discount, Company sick pay scheme,Flu jabs and employee referral scheme.
    Main Purpose of the Role:
    Reporting to the Parts & Retail Manager, you will play a key role in delivering excellent customer service, supporting the team, and ensuring smooth operations across sales, stock control, and showroom presentation. You will also act as the escalation point in the Manager’s absence, helping to maintain high standards and team performance.
    Duties and Responsibilities:
    * Support the daily operation of the parts department and showroom, allocating tasks as required
    * Deliver outstanding customer service, responding to product and service enquiries both in person and remotely
    * Maintain showroom standards, ensuring products are well presented, correctly priced, and fully stocked
    * Process sales, quotations, and orders, including sourcing parts from suppliers and other branches
    * Coordinate stock movement between depots and assist with stock control and regular stock checks
    * Handle point-of-sale transactions, including cash and card payments, and generate invoices
    * Promote products, special offers, and upsell where appropriate to maximise sales opportunities
    * Assist with deliveries, including loading, unloading, and packing goods
    * Build strong relationships with internal teams, suppliers, and customers
    * Stay up to date with product knowledge through training and supplier updates
    * Support the achievement of departmental targets and business objectives
    * Ensure compliance with company procedures and health & safety standards
    To be Considered:
    * Previous experience in a retail or showroom environment
    * Sales experience and a target-driven mindset
    * Knowledge of horticultural or agricultural machinery/products
    * Experience in stock control or parts departments
    * Strong organisational skills with the ability to prioritise tasks in a fast-paced environment
    * Excellent communication skills across face-to-face, phone, and email
    * Customer-focused with a friendly and professional approach
    * Confident handling transactions with accuracy and attention to detail
    * A team player who can also work independently when needed
    * Comfortable using IT systems, including email and basic computer applications
